Baklava Bliss

Flaky layers of phyllo dough and spiced nuts drenched in syrup.

155 min total (prep 45 · cook 50)· Serves 8· Advanced·New
Baklava Bliss
Baklava is a centuries-old dessert with roots in the Ottoman Empire, loved for its sweet, nutty richness across the Middle East and beyond.

Method

  1. 1
    Preheat oven to 180°C (350°F). Melt the butter.
  2. 2
    Layer phyllo in a baking dish, brushing each with butter.
  3. 3
    Mix nuts with sugar and cinnamon, spread over phyllo.
  4. 4
    Continue layering phyllo sheets and butter.
  5. 5
    Bake for 50 minutes until golden brown.
  6. 6
    Prepare syrup with water, sugar, honey, and lemon juice. Pour over hot baklava.
Chef's tips
  • Use unsalted butter for a better taste.
  • Cut the baklava before baking for easier slicing.
